Output 62d392a2bfe1d8bf6955dbb02263c44529635302b64cf98e4889a726f332ef0a:2

value
584231
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 743b14c4becb905647b413099ecfb542fe4072eb OP_EQUALVERIFY OP_CHECKSIG
address
1BbaAHJJVTURSWpHgCU6TVzJGFJv15CPZX
transaction
62d392a2bfe1d8bf6955dbb02263c44529635302b64cf98e4889a726f332ef0a
spent
true